The Tunisian crochet stitch is one of the easiest stitches to make. This is only a 1-row repeat design.
PATTERN USE IDEAS
- Cardigan, Top, Dress
- scarf
- Baby items
- Bags
- Home Décor Items
- Cushions
- Blankets, etc.

Stitches & Code (US Term)
- ch = chain
- st = stitch(es)
- sk = skip
- SC = Single Crochet
Written Pattern :
Start with Slip Knot - Chain - 20 (Note - This is just a swatch )
( You can make a chain the length of your choice )
1st Row - skip 1 ch, insert your hook into next ch and pull the yarn, then insert your hook into next ch and pull the yarn, repeat all across the row.
Now we will work our way back to the starting point
yarn over and pull through 1 loop, then yarn over n pull through 2 loops, yarn over n pull through 2 loops, .repeat all the way back to the starting point.
2nd Row - 3 ch, yarn over n insert your hook into the next st and pull the yarn, 3 ch, yarn over n insert your hook into the next ch and pull the yarn, 3 ch, yarn over.... repeat all across the row.
Now we will work all the way back to the starting point -
yarn over and pull through 2 loop, then yarn over n pull through 3 loops, yarn over n pull through 3 loops….repeat all the way back to the starting point.
Now keep Repeating 2nd row …
Repeat rows until your project measures the length you want,
